Viña Bosconia Reserva 2014 is a red wine produced by the prestigious Bodega López de Heredia, located in Rioja Alta, Spain.
This wine is mainly made with Tempranillo grapes, with a small percentage of Garnacha, Graciano, and Mazuelo.
It has an intense ruby red color, with aromas of ripe red fruits, spices, and woody notes.
On the palate it is balanced, elegant, and with soft tannins.
This wine has been aged for 5 years in French oak barrels, followed by a period of bottle aging.
It is ideal to pair with red meats and aged cheeses.
